Examples of Stated Expiration Date in a sentence
The Bank shall have no obligation whatsoever to consent to any request for an extension of the Stated Expiration Date, and any such extension shall be subject to approval by the Bank.
On any date which is not less than one hundred eighty (180) days prior to the Stated Expiration Date, the City may request in writing that the Bank extend the Stated Expiration Date for an additional term of such period as the parties may agree by delivery to the Bank of a Request for Extension.
Upon the terms, subject to the conditions and relying upon the representations and warranties set forth in this Agreement or incorporated herein by reference, the Bank agrees to extend the Stated Expiration Date of the Letter of Credit on the Closing Date.
Within forty-five (45) days of the date of any such Request for Extension, the Bank will notify the City in writing of the decision by the Bank in its absolute discretion whether to extend for such additional period, the Stated Expiration Date for purposes of this Agreement and the Letter of Credit, including in such notice the extended Stated Expiration Date and the conditions of such consent (including conditions relating to legal documentation and the consent of the Trustee).
If the Bank (in its sole and absolute discretion) shall agree to extend the Stated Expiration Date, then the Bank and the City shall enter into an amendment of this Agreement.
